We are partnering again with Vapor Audio and this time we will have Antipodes Audio server in the exhibit.  Show is Oct 10-13.

The location is Hyatt hotel (not Mariott) Mesa Verde room.  The Hyatt is close by and there is a shuttle too.

Vapor Audio will debut their Nimbus White speakers, and their new custom tube monoblocks, the IONs.

Empirical Audio will debut the Dynamo power supply for the Off-Ramp and Synchro-Mesh.

The system will be:

Antipodes server
USB cable
Empirical Off-Ramp 5, Turboclock, OTL powered by Dynamo
Empirical BNC-BNC cable
Empirical Overdrive SE DAC, loaded
Empirical Audio Final Drives
Vapor Audio ION Tube Monoblocks
Vapor Audio Nimbus White speakers

Analog cables will be Antipodes

Sounds like it will be a great setup. Can you talk a bit about the Dynamo?

It is a Hynes-based 12VDC power supply for the OR5 and SM.  You can get probably 4 amps from it.  It is 115VAC or 230VAC, selectable.  Very fast regulation.  Comes with my Teflon-insulated umbilical.  Makes a nice improvement for either OR or SM.  It could also be used with the older Substation to power the digital section of the Overdrive.
